Nick Cushing’s haters are growing louder and louder as NYCFC continues to look for the next victory. Now winless in eleven MLS matches and hovering at the bottom of the Eastern Conference table, the team came within three minutes of a victory this past week in Atlanta. The draw from down south was probably one of the clearest moments where the outcome was connected to Cushing’s in-game decisions.

The Boys from the Bronx then flew from Atlanta to Portland and returned to the stadium where they hoisted the MLS Cup back in 2021. It was a match played with resolve as they clawed back a draw after trailing late in the first half.

This week the guys look back at the week’s two matches. They also discuss the question on many fans’ minds, “Is Cushing on the hot seat”?

NYCFC fans were hopeful that the team would carry their home form momentum on the road for their first of five road games over the next month. Unfortunately a late injury to Gabriel Pereira and the insertion of Kevin O’Toole to the starting lineup would be enough change for NYCFC to disrupt the chemistry.

Despite abysmal play in the first half, the away side would be even at the half time, but the scoreline would change quickly.

This week Mike and Mike Allen give a deep dive into the 1-0 loss and share some of the postgame audio.
